Budva Residents Set Armchair Ablaze

For the second consecutive year, the Feral and Friends society is hosting a carnival, a term reminiscent of the 1920s, as documented by the city chronicler Anzulović.

The Feral society highlights that what sets the Budva festival apart from similar events in the area is that they do not burn a specific human figure; instead, they choose a symbol representing what they perceive as the root of evil and the source of the city’s troubles.

photo: Feral

“This year, the focus was on an armchair, embodying the false patriotism it represented. In keeping with the Mediterranean tradition, the lively society organized a delightful performance featuring renowned Montenegrin actors. After the symbolic figure was burned, the community was invited to enjoy traditionally prepared pasticada accompanied by the melodies of the Toć ensemble,” shared Feral.
